The oldest known in-situ temperature record of any coral reef is from Hens and Chickens Reef (H&C) in the Florida Keys, which showed significant warming from 1975–2014. If the thermal stress decreases, corals may recover, but if the stress is sustained, mortality can occur. However, nearly all of the reef-building Scleractinia coral species alive today survived the “PETM” or the Paleocene-Eocene Thermal Maximum, 50 million years ago, when global temperatures were 9°C warmer than today (Paleomap Project) and the atmospheric CO 2 was twice what it is today (Black Hills Institute). Graphs of average daily sea water temperature from 24 sites in Palau can be viewed on … The mean temperature experienced by outplants was 27.4 ± 2.0 °C, with a maximum temperature of 29.7 ± 1.3 °C. Global map of coral reef restoration projects. Coral outplant success decreased with outplant age; however, there are comparatively few data entries for 24 months and beyond (n = 44) (figure S1). The dominant genera used in outplanting studies (Acropora, Echinopora, Merulina, Pocillopora and Porites) showed significantly different tolerances to the maximum temperature experienced at outplanting sites.
